The Basics of Epoxy Shot Molding



Epoxy shot molding is a remarkable process that combines accuracy and adaptability to create sturdy parts. You begin by mixing epoxy material with a hardener, which launches a chemical reaction, resulting in a strong product. The combination's thickness permits it to stream conveniently right into mold and mildews, recording complex details and complicated shapes.Once the epoxy is infused into the mold and mildew, it cures under regulated temperature and stress, guaranteeing a solid bond and excellent structural honesty. You can adjust the solution, permitting improved properties such as boosted resistance to chemicals or boosted thermal stability.This process is especially useful for generating elaborate components made use of in different industries, including vehicle, aerospace, and electronic devices. By leveraging epoxy injection molding, you're able to accomplish top quality, light-weight parts that fulfill strict efficiency needs. Exist Certain Precaution for Managing Epoxy Materials?



Yes, there are particular safety measures for taking care of epoxy products. You should wear handwear covers, safety glasses, and a mask to prevent skin get in touch with and inhalation.
